git reset --soft HEAD^1 用多了怎么办
时间: 2024-05-16 11:19:06 浏览: 116
详解git reset --hard 和 git reset --soft区别
当使用git reset --soft HEAD^1多次后,如果想回到最新的版本,可以执行以下步骤:
1. 首先,使用git reflog命令查看你的操作日志,找到你想回退到的最新版本的commit id。
2. 复制最新版本的commit id。
3. 在命令行中执行git reset --soft [commit id],将指针指向最新的版本。
这样,你就可以将指针重新指向最新的版本了。请注意,在执行git reset --soft命令后,你的修改不会被撤销,只是将指针指向了不同的版本。因此,在执行这个命令之前,请确保你了解git reset命令的使用方式,并确认你希望回到的版本是正确的。<span class="em">1</span><span class="em">2</span><span class="em">3</span>
#### 引用[.reference_title]
- *1* *2* *3* [git reset --soft 版本回退多了,怎么恢复?](https://blog.csdn.net/jx0260/article/details/125564988)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 100%"]
[ .reference_list ]
阅读全文